Agilyx Corporation Announces Ribbon-Cutting Ceremony to Celebrate the Opening of the World’s First Commercial Waste Polystyrene-to-Styrene Oil Chemical Recycling Plant

Ceremony celebrates the opening of the Agilyx Tigard, Oregon Polystyrene-to-Styrene Oil Plant on April 19, 2018 and launches a week of celebrations around Earth Day 2018. The plant is the first commercial-scale closed-loop chemical recycling process for polystyrene in the world and will produce high-quality styrene oil to be used by styrene manufacturers AmSty and INEOS Styrolution for processing into the virgin polystyrene stream used for manufacturing consumer goods. - February 28, 2018 - Agilyx

Avaada Power Commits USD 1.55 Billion Investments in Uttar Pradesh; Signs MoU to Develop Solar Projects in the State

Avaada Power will be investing USD 1.55 Billion for developing 1,600 MW Solar Projects. The company’s commitment is in line with Indian state Uttar Pradesh’s annual target of 2,000 MW production capacity of solar energy. Uttar Pradesh currently has an installed capacity of 569.35 MW solar energy and has the potential to touch a high generation figure of 22.8 GW. - February 26, 2018 - Avaada Group

Agilyx, Fred Meyer, B-Line Join to Recycle Polystyrene Waste

Agilyx Corporation, B-Line, and Fred Meyer announce a pilot program that creates a Circular Plastics Ecosystem that recycles stores’ polystyrene waste. The agreement is an innovative collaboration in which a major store chain works with a “final mile” logistics company to deliver waste polystyrene for recycling. All the polystyrene will be delivered to Agilyx where it will be recycled in a fully circular solution back into styrene oil. - December 14, 2017 - Agilyx

we c.a.r.e.: Five Per Cent is Not Enough to Save the Planet

Canada’s consumption of energy has decreased only 5% on a per-capita basis since it signed the Kyoto Protocol in 1997, with total consumption at 71,000 kWh per person, according to federal data. Fossil fuels are increasing their market share over electricity, which is not good news for wind, solar and other renewable energies. - December 11, 2017 - canadian association for renewable energies (we c.a.r.e.)
